Problem: SuSE 9.0, J2SDK 1.4.2_4, Jakarta Tomcat 5.0.19
 
To all,

I'm having issues with SuSE *NOT* updating file changes without rebooting the machine or waiting approximately 5 minutes. I am running :


--software--
SuSE 9.0 Pro
software RAID [mirror] using ReiserFS on md0
J2SDK 1.4.2_4
Jakarta Tomcat 5.0.19

On:

--hardware--
VIA M 10000 (Nehemiah Core) mini-itx
512 MB DDR RAM
2 80GB ATA100 7200 RPM Seagate HD

This issue crops up when I edit a JSP file either locally or remotely. It *DOES NOT* help even when I stop and restart the Tomcat service.

This is a standard installation for a JS / JSP app server for my workplace. I've done the same implementation on RH 9 without issues (using EXT3, not ReiserFS)... so I am wondering if this is either a SuSE issue or a ReiserFS issue. Any feedback would be welcome.
